Sales growth leads to promotion for
Jones
Thanks to the continued growth and success of its UK operation, the Micro-Epsilon Group has appointed Chris Jones as Export Manager for the Western Territories.
Thanks to the continued growth and success of its UK operation, the Micro-Epsilon Group has appointed Chris Jones, Managing Director of Micro-Epsilon (UK), as Export Manager for the Western Territories Jones joined Micro-Epsilon in January 2002 as UK Sales Manager, and following successful growth in the UK market, then established Micro-Epsilon (UK)

Since taking the reigns, Jones has helped to drive continued sales growth, year-on-year, in the UK market, despite stiff competition, resulting in a 400% growth in sales during this period.
Jones feels this growth has been due to a number of key factors, including excellent product performance; very competitive pricing; and first class technical support and after-sales customer service, factors which, Jones says, are often lacking in the UK marketplace these days.
Jones will work closely with the company's Group Sales Director Horst Bathke to develop and implement key strategies to enable further growth in the export territories of Europe (excluding German-speaking countries), the UK and the Americas.
Bathke commented on the appointment: "I look forward to the new methods and ways in which we can help to support our export market sales teams and customer base".
"It's a long term strategic plan to significantly increase sales in those markets and I'm sure that combining the knowledge that Chris brings to this position with the excellent product developments we are undertaking, will enable Micro-Epsilon to meet and succeed its long term goals".
